Kitui County is located 170Km to the South East of Nairobi City. It covers an area of about 30,496 km2. It borders Machakos and Makueni Counties to the West, Tana River County to the East, Taita-Taveta County to the South, and Embu and Tharaka- Nithi Counties to the North.
